Power failures are impossible to predict, and it is important to have some type of emergency lighting should this happen. LED emergency lighting that comes on automatically when the power goes out will provide the lighting needed until power supplies are restored.

Home and Office Emergency Lighting

It is certainly inconvenient to have a power loss, whether at home, in the office setting, or any other type of business. When the lights go out during the day it is more of a nuisance, but a power failure at night can be critical, especially for a business that does mostly night time operations. LED emergency lighting that is triggered automatically has an important function. They can point the way to exits simply by following the flashing light patterns because emergency lights are normally installed at key exit points. In the home there is no need to fumble around in the dark relying on candles that can be hazardous, or flashlights that have weak batteries.

Outside Emergency Lights

LED emergency lighting that comes on immediately outside the home or office following a power outage will offer security to the area. In addition, this will act as a deterrent to any criminal activity that may occur during these occasions. This allows for safe entrance or exit to the building while helping to keep the premises and surrounding area well lit and safe. Exterior LED’s can be mounted on walls or posts around the perimeter, and they can blend in with existing light fixtures. They can also be programmed to come on in the event of a potential break in.

LED’s for Emergency Vehicles

LED emergency lighting plays another role when they are used by rescue personnel, fire fighters, law enforcement vehicles, and ambulances. Whether the LED lights are flashing or rotating, this is a signal that an emergency has occurred and that traffic must make way. Police vehicles are equipped with various LED lights which can be employed separately or in tandem. Dash mounted LED light bars flash in a pattern, a roof mounted LED light can rotate or flash colored light patterns, and there may be LED lights mounted on the sides or trunk of the vehicle.

Ambulance and Rescue Personnel

Along with a siren, ambulances are equipped with flashing emergency LED’s, usually red and white in color. When these lights are flashing it signifies that the ambulance is either en route to the scene of an accident, or transporting someone to a hospital, and other drivers should move aside or pull over to let it pass. Emergency personnel on their way to an accident or a fire will have flashing LED emergency lighting mounted on or in their vehicle. These lights are usually one color that flash or rotate.

Wherever LED emergency lighting is used, and for whatever purpose, these brilliant flashing lights serve to signal other drivers that something has happened, or is occurring right at the time. They are bright enough to be seen from quite a distance, allowing other vehicles plenty of time to move over or avoid the scene.
